Market trend
Over the past week (September 2–8), the spot market to PA6 has been on an accelerating upward trajectory. According to the monitoring of the business agency, the price of PA6 was reported to 13466.67 yuan/ton on September 2 and climbed to 14500.00 yuan/ton on September 8, with a cumulative increase of 7.67 per cent in the week. From the cycle position, the 60-day cycle price is in the high range, the 3-month and 1-year cycle price is in the high range, the average difference model sends a clear upward signal, however the multi-cycle price position is already at a high level, continue to rush high space is limited, medium and prolonged need to be alert to the risk of correction.
Influencing factors
Cost side
Upstream pure benzene prices remained high, driving up the production cost of caprolactam, Sinopec in the first week of September caprolactam weekly settlement price increased by 230 yuan/ton to 13150 yuan/ton, East China fluid caprolactam spot synchronous upward, PA6 raw material cost support significantly enhanced. Rising raw material procurement costs across the sector are compelling upward revisions in chip quotations, with cost pressures emerging as the primary driver behind this round of PA6 price increases. However, some caprolactam production units are expected to resume operations in the later stage, and there is insufficient basis to a sustained surge in raw material prices.
Supply and demand side
On the supply side, some domestic PA6 polymerization devices are maintained and overhauled, the overall start-up level of the sector is medium, and the market spot increment is limited; after the early consumption, the inventory of factories and traders is at a comparatively low level, the mentality of the holders of goods is warming up, the willingness to ship at low prices is weakened, and the supply of goods is tight to push the spot price higher.
On the demand side, the downstream spinning and modification industries are expected to usher in the golden nine peak season. Some downstream companies are worried that raw materials will continue to rise, carry out preventive replenishment, and inquiries and transactions will pick up somewhat. However, the actual orders at the terminal did not show explosive development, and downstream factories showed resistance to high-level slicing. Most companies still insisted on purchasing on demand, with weak willingness to stock up on a substantial scale and limited follow-up efforts under high prices. During the week, driven by rising costs, some downstream consumers and traders replenished their inventories in small quantities, however overall trading activity remained moderate.
Future Market Forecast
In the short term, the PA6 market is expected to remain in a relatively strong however evaporative trading range. High upstream caprolactam prices are providing cost support, and with expectations of restocking during the peak “Golden September” season, prices still have some upward momentum. However, immediate prices have already reached multi‑cycle highs, while downstream demand remains limited. Following the rapid rally, profit‑taking pressure has built up, making it difficult to prices to sustain a sharp upward move. Investors should be wary of the risk of a temporary correction.
